Smart contract risk
Funds are deposited into a smart contract. A bug or exploit in the contract could lead to total loss. Audits reduce, but do not eliminate, this risk. Check the protocol page for audit history.

› Is there impermanent loss risk?
No. This pool is single-asset and has no impermanent loss exposure.
